IPL 2023: Cricket fraternity lauds Shubman Gill as his maiden IPL ton propels GT to 188/9 against SRH

Gill completed his maiden IPL ton in the penultimate over of GT's innings.

Shubman Gill | BCCI-IPLGujarat Titans (GT) opener Shubman Gill put on a show with the bat in Match 62 of IPL 2023 against Sunrisers Hyderabad (SRH) at the Narendra Modi Stadium, Ahmedabad on Monday (May 15).

Invited to bat first, GT lost Wriddhiman Saha for a three-ball duck. However, the duo of Gill and Sai Sudharsan added 147 runs for the second wicket.

Gill was the aggressor in the partnership as he completed his half-century in just 22 balls. After Sudharsan’s dismissal on 47 off 36 balls, the defending champions suffered a collapse and kept losing wickets at regular intervals.

However, Shubman Gill held the one end firmly and notched up his maiden IPL hundred in the penultimate over off 56 balls. He got out in the last delivery of the 19th over after scoring 101 off 57 balls, propelling the Titans to 188/9 in 20 overs. His knock was studded with 13 fours and 1 six.

Bhuvneshwar Kumar starred with the ball for SRH, returning with a five-wicket haul by conceding 30 runs in his four overs.
